Employee's fingers are amputated while using shear blades

At 1:45 p.m. on June 20, 2017, an employee was clearing scrap metal from a hydraulic shear following trimming a metal sample for a customer when a coworker activated the hydraulic sheer. The tips of the employee's index and middle fingers were amputated.
